Title - Charles Dillingham to William Wirt Henry
Creator - Dillingham, Charles, b. 1837.
Date Created - 1861-08-28
Description - Writes of authority to enlist 40 men, Lt. Hoyt to go to Vermont to recruit instead of Charles Dillingham, need for good men, will try to discharge from the record those men who have died, were ordered to be in light marching order. May be to attack rebel camp across the river at Falls Church, some illness among the men.
